The Best Side Dishes to Pair with Halal Kabab and Curry
When indulging in the rich flavors of halal kababs and aromatic curries, choosing the right side dishes can enhance your dining experience significantly. It’s essential to strike a balance between textures and flavors, making each bite a delight. Below are some of the best side dishes that not only complement kababs and curry but also elevate your meal.
1. Basmati Rice
Basmati rice is a classic accompaniment that pairs wonderfully with both kababs and curry. Its fluffy texture and subtle aroma can absorb the rich gravies of curries without overpowering the dish. For an extra layer of flavor, consider adding a pinch of saffron or a sprinkle of cumin seeds during cooking. Not only does basmati rice look appealing on your plate, but its ability to soak up sauces makes it an ideal partner for kebabs and curries.
2. Naan Bread
No meal of kabab and curry is complete without soft, warm naan bread. This Indian flatbread can be used to scoop up delicious gravies and perfectly charred meats. There are various types, including garlic naan and butter naan, which can add an extra dimension to your meal. The chewy texture of naan pairs exceptionally well with the tenderness of kabab and the creaminess of curry.
3. Raita
To balance the spicy notes from your kabab and curry, a refreshing side of raita is essential. This yogurt-based condiment can be a mixture of grated cucumbers, tomatoes, and spices, providing a cooling contrast to the meal’s heat. The creamy consistency of raita allows it to enhance the flavors while offering a soothing palate cleanser between bites.
4. Lentil Salad
A simple lentil salad made with brown or black lentils, chopped vegetables, and a squeeze of lemon can add much-needed texture and nutritional value to your meal. This dish is often packed with fiber and protein and provides a fresh and hearty counterpoint to the hearty kababs and rich curry. A sprinkle of fresh herbs like cilantro or parsley can elevate this dish even further.
5. Pickles and Chutneys
Adding a selection of pickles or chutneys can bring depth to your dining experience. Spicy mango chutney or tangy lime pickle can provide a burst of flavor that complements the savory notes of kabab and curry. The ability to customize your meal by adding these condiments allows for a personalized touch, making each bite more enjoyable.
6. Grilled Vegetables
For a healthy side dish, consider serving grilled vegetables. Vegetables such as bell peppers, zucchini, and eggplant can be lightly seasoned and grilled to perfection. Their smoky flavor offers a nice balance alongside the rich kabab and curry. Plus, adding a drizzle of olive oil or a squeeze of lemon juice can enhance their natural sweetness, making them a delightful addition to your plate.

Consider the Type of Kabab
Kababs come in a variety of styles, each presenting its own distinct flavor and texture. Here are a few options to help guide your choice:
- Seekh Kababs: Ground meat mixed with spices, skewered, and grilled.
- Tandoori Kababs: Marinated meat cooked in a traditional clay oven for a smoky flavor.
- Shish Kababs: Cubed meat grilled on skewers, often accompanied by vegetables.
- Chicken Malai Kababs: Creamy, mildly spiced kababs perfect for those who prefer less heat.
If you lean towards tender, juicy flavors, opt for kababs that utilize marination. On the other hand, if you're adventurous, explore kababs with various spices, like chili or garam masala, which can provide a more intense heat and richness.
Types of Curry to Complement Your Kabab
Just like kababs, there are numerous curry varieties to enhance your dining experience. Your preference for flavor intensity and heat level will help determine the ideal curry pairing:
- Butter Chicken: A creamy tomato-based curry that's family-friendly and mildly spiced.
- Rogan Josh: A rich and aromatic lamb curry that offers a deeper flavor for those who enjoy bold tastes.
- Chana Masala: A vegetarian option made with chickpeas, providing a hearty and protein-rich experience.
- Dal Makhani: A comforting lentil curry that pairs wonderfully with any meat dish.
Consider the heat level of the curry you’re choosing, as some dishes can pack a punch. Pairing a spicy curry with mild kababs can create a balanced meal that satisfies both ends of the flavor spectrum.

A Guide to the Different Types of Halal Kabab Available in Upper Darby
Upper Darby is a vibrant hub for food lovers, especially those seeking halal cuisine. One of the standout offerings in this community is kabab, a beloved dish with various types reflecting regional flavors and cooking techniques. Whether you are a local or a visitor, understanding the different types of halal kabab available can enhance your culinary experience.
1. Seekh Kabab
Seekh kabab is a popular choice among kabab enthusiasts. Made from minced meat, usually beef or chicken, it is seasoned with a blend of spices and herbs, then molded onto skewers and grilled to perfection. The skewering technique not only gives seekh kabab its unique shape but also ensures that the meat retains its juices, resulting in a tender and flavorful bite. In Upper Darby, many restaurants serve seekh kababs with fresh naan and tangy chutneys, making it a perfect meal for lunch or dinner.
2. Shish Kabab
Another well-loved variant is the shish kabab. Unlike seekh kabab, shish kabab consists of chunks of marinated meat, typically lamb, beef, or chicken, threaded onto skewers along with vegetables like bell peppers and onions. The kababs are grilled until charred, which enhances the smoky flavor. In Upper Darby, shish kabab is often served with rice or couscous, providing a wholesome meal that satisfies both your hunger and your taste buds.
3. Chapli Kabab
For those looking to explore Afghan cuisine, chapli kabab should not be missed. This flavorful kabab features a spiced ground meat mixture, often containing beef or lamb, combined with herbs and spices for a robust flavor. It's then shaped into flat patties and fried, giving it a crispy exterior. Chapli kabab is commonly paired with a side of yogurt sauce or salad, creating a delightful contrast of textures and flavors that people in Upper Darby have come to love.
4. Tandoori Kabab
Tandoori kabab offers a unique taste as it’s marinated in a mixture of yogurt and spices before being cooked in a traditional tandoor oven. This method imparts a distinct flavor and tenderness to the meat. In Upper Darby, you can find tandoori kababs made with chicken or paneer, often served with mint chutney and onion salad. The charred edges and vibrant colors make tandoori kabab a feast for both the eyes and the palate.
5. Kofta Kabab
Lastly, kofta kabab stands out as a comforting, hearty option. Made from spiced ground meat, usually a blend of beef and lamb, along with various seasonings, kofta kababs are juicy and enjoyable. In Upper Darby, these kababs are usually grilled or baked and frequently served with a side of pita and grilled vegetables. The combination of flavors makes kofta kabab a favorite among families and friends getting together for a meal.
